Reasons Why You Want To Get A Ski Package Holiday

There are some compelling reasons why you would want to get a ski package holiday. Sometimes a ski package holiday can work out to be far cheaper then if you were to go out and purchase all the components on your own. The reason is that hotels, resorts, and airlines all work together to maximize there profits. The best way to do this is to ensure that they get you the most enticing deal, and that it will work for you and your families budget.

What To Look For In A Ski Package Holiday

The first thing to look for is that it is inclusive of the things that are most expensive – airfare, lodging, and lift passes. These three things should take up most of your ski package holiday budget. I recommend if you are shopping for a ski holiday deal, only look at ones that include these three things. While food is also a large expense, you can actually save more than any of the food deals you may find by bringing your own.

One thing to be wary of when shopping for a ski package holiday is the dates that you have available. A lot of times agents and companies will advertise deals at really low rates for bad seasons. You want to avoid these if possible. I would stick to deals that good during peak seasons or at leas avoid some ski holiday packages that are only available in the off season.

You also want to see if you can find a package deal that includes multiple mountains. I always liked deals like this so that I could try out a couple of different places and not get bored by only being able to ski at one mountain. Skiing is an adventure, and this should definitely apply to where you are going.

Make sure that there are no hidden extra mark up charges or hidden costs in the ski holiday package you choose. Make sure that it includes airfare, lodging, and passes for everyone in your family. As with anything be sure to read the fine print.

Hopefully this has helped give you an idea of what to look for in your ski package holiday. These packages can offer skiing to some families who never would think it affordable otherwise, but you have to be careful with what you get and how it is laid out. Just make sure of the details and work with an agent you trust and you should be fine.
